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78 88132 4614393482
860996882 42448871608 286488
860996882 42448871608 286488
68672 0246 18724204464
All about undefined
Interested in learning more?
860996882 42448871608 286488
68672 0246 18724204464
See more
6506 40
78521298 58450 3713 7411 0413171
See more
26750 72
53 807718 19106334846
See more